ZANESVILLE, OH- The West Muskingum Lady Tornadoes have been playing impressive basketball. Tonight they welcomed Liberty Union to the hill for a prime time clash.
Liberty Union at West Muskingum, Tornadoes have won 6 straight.
First quarter Morgan Love opens the scoring for the Lady Lions with the clean jumper.
Now later in the first, a Liberty 6-0 run and that is a historical bucket from Abbie Riddle. She gets the lay-up to fall and that marks her 1,000th career point. Such an impressive accomplishment. Fans were in attendance with signs celebrating tonight at West M. Riddle is heading to Bowling Green next year.
Under two minutes in the first, 12-4 Lions, pass goes down to Caitlyn Drake and her shot goes in and the foul. Lady Tornadoes trailed by 5 after one quarter.
Into the second Debra Allen gets a pull up jump shot to drop. This game was neck and neck to the very end, unfortunately for the Tornadoes their winning streak was snapped. Lady Lions win 47-44. West M falls to 10-5 on the year.
